Two Arrested for Attempting to Smuggle 31.78 kg of Cannabis to Delhi

Arrests Made at Imphal Airport with Narcotics Concealed in Bags

by Ananya Mehta

On Saturday, January 11, two individuals were arrested at Bir Tikendrajit International Airport, Imphal, for attempting to smuggle 31.78 kilograms of cannabis (ganja) to Delhi.

The arrested suspects were identified as Rojit Chongtham, 29, of Singjamei Chongtham Leikai in Imphal West, and Sarangthem Dingku, 33, from Kakching Khunou Thingnam Bokul Leikai in Kakching district. They were booked on Indigo flight 6E-2417, which was scheduled for Delhi.

During routine baggage screening at the airport, CISF personnel discovered the contraband concealed in three separate bags. The bags contained 16.520 kg of cannabis in a red bag, 9.580 kg in a black bag, and 5.680 kg in a green bag, making up a total of 31.78 kg.

The accused and the seized cannabis were handed over to Singjamei police station for further investigation. Authorities confirmed that the cannabis was identified during X-ray baggage scans.

Police are currently investigating the origin of the cannabis and exploring potential links to a larger drug trafficking network.
